What Exactly is ERP Production Planning?

ERP which stands for Enterprise Resource Planning, is an essential element designed to streamline all business operations and achieve maximum efficiency and effectiveness. ERP production planning plays a significant role in managing manufacturing to achieve maximum efficiency and effectiveness in production operations.
ERP production planning involves taking an overall approach to organize and oversee all production related aspects including the demand, resources and execution helping business to efficiently and optimally manage its production operations.

Main Components of ERP Production Planning

  • Demand Forecasting

Demand forecasting predicts future product demand based on historical data, market trends, and sales forecasts. It is done by utilizing statistical models, machine learning algorithms, and collaboration with sales and marketing teams to improve accuracy.

 

ERP support is a significant component of ERP production planning, designed to anticipate product demand based on a range of data sources and analytical methodologies. Its main goal is to provide businesses with actionable insights that guide production and inventory decisions while meeting customer demands without overproduction or excess inventory levels.

MRP systems are made to identify the materials and components required for production based on demand forecasts and production schedules while, at the same time, fulfilling all necessary resources at the exact right moment in terms of timing.

 

This is done by monitoring inventory levels according to production needs and determining what is required to be ordered and when to be ordered to cover the lead time required for delivery. Thus MRP helps to ensure reliable deliveries more accurately and on schedule as per the requirements.

 

  • Production Scheduling

Production Scheduling involves creating an in-depth plan for manufacturing that specifies exactly what, when, and in what quantities something should be manufactured. Gantt charts, production calendars, and scheduling software help facilitate this planning.

 

An efficient production schedule utilizes resources efficiently while minimizing downtime to meet demands in accordance with timelines and meeting deadlines while optimizing operations.

 

  • Capacity Planning

Capacity Planning is essential for executing the current and planned production runs in an optimal manner as per the production scheduling. It involves assessing and optimizing the capacity needed for meeting the production plans effectively.

 

This is done by analyzing current machinery and labor resources against projected workload, optimizing work centers and processes for eliminating bottlenecks ensuring maximum efficiency, evaluating plant maintenance requirements and adjusting production plans to avoid breakdowns and planning ahead to accommodate change in production needs.

 

Capacity planning enables businesses to avoid overloading resources while guaranteeing smooth production operations with efficiency and without disruptions.

 

  • Shop Floor Control

Shop Floor Control refers to managing production activities on the shop floor to ensure smooth operations, such as tracking work orders, monitoring machine performance and enforcing quality assurance measures for product standards and efficiency.

 

  • Cost Management

Cost Management involves closely supervising and controlling production expenses such as materials, labor, overhead expenses. It includes monitoring expenses to reduce overall expenditures while increasing profitability by conducting cost analyses, implementing cost-saving measures, reviewing production processes to lower expenses and boost profits.

Implementation Challenges

ERP Production Planning: Implementation Challenges

The implementation of ERP production planning can present challenges due to various factors. The complexity and customization required for each organization demand tailored adjustments, and the expertise of ERP professionals becomes invaluable.

 

The implementation of an ERP system requires significant modifications to current processes and may encounter opposition from staff members. To address this resistance and facilitate a seamless transition, it is crucial to employ effective change management strategies. This requires thorough training, transparent communication and drive from company management emphasizing the change and the need to adhere to the new system.

 

The significance of user adoption cannot be overstated; it is crucial that employees feel at ease with the new system for it to succeed. Tackling these challenges through comprehensive planning and strategic approaches is imperative for effective implementation of ERP production planning, which will ultimately result in more efficient and streamlined operations.

Future Trends

The future landscape of ERP production planning is being significantly influenced by the arrival of emerging technologies such as artificial intelligence (AI) and machine learning. These innovations are transforming the methodologies employed in production planning. AI facilitates predictive analytics, which empowers organizations to more accurately anticipate demand and refine production schedules with enhanced precision. Meanwhile, machine learning algorithms process extensive datasets to uncover patterns and trends that conventional approaches may overlook, resulting in improved decision-making and optimized resource distribution.

Progress in blockchain technology is enhancing transparency and security within supply chains, thereby ensuring data integrity and optimizing operations. Additionally, cloud computing is revolutionizing ERP systems by providing scalability and flexibility, all while lowering infrastructure expenses. These developments are contributing to a future of ERP production planning that is more agile, efficient, and responsive, enabling businesses to maintain competitiveness and quickly adjust to market needs.

 

Choose the Right One

Selecting the appropriate ERP system for production planning necessitates a careful assessment of several essential factors to ensure it aligns with your business requirements. Scalability is of utmost importance as the system should be capable of expanding alongside your organization. It should also support increasing data volumes and more detailed processes and functions without demanding a complete system replacement.

Integration capabilities are equally vital; the system must effortlessly connect with existing software and technologies, such as CRM, supply chain management, and financial systems, to deliver a cohesive overview of operations.

Furthermore, ERP vendor support is a significant consideration; dependable and prompt assistance from the ERP provider can significantly influence both the implementation process and the system’s ongoing functionality.

It is also important to evaluate user-friendliness, ensuring that the system is intuitive and easily embraced by your team, as well as cost-effectiveness, which involves analyzing both the initial investment and the long-term maintenance expenses. By meticulously considering these factors, you can choose an ERP system that effectively addresses your business’s present and future requirements.
